Ranch Elementary Fourth Graders Create Visual Projects for Science Exploration Fair

Do you know how to classify living things? Well at Ranch Elementary, fourth graders sure do! Students have been discussing how to classify all living things, specifically animals, into whether they are invertebrates or vertebrates. As a culminating project to the unit of study, teachers decided to have the students study an animal that is native to Arizona.

Positive Behavior Interventions and Support In Action at Magma Ranch K-8

The Florence Unified School District has implemented the Positive Behavior Interventions and Support program at all of our K-8 Schools. Some schools are in phase 1 while others are moving through phase 2. These programs have had an extremely positive impact on school discipline across the district and our district-wide behavior referrals have declined.
